Join theAgronomyteam at one of the largest private country clubs in North America,Desert Mountain Club, as an Agronomy Intern!
Desert Mountain Club consists of Seven signature golf courses (six of which are Jack Nicklaus & a par 54 championship course). We offer terrific benefits like a FREE onsite medical clinic to all team members & their dependents, Free team member meals during shifts, and so much more!
In this role, you will be exposed to every aspect of golf course maintenance in the desert working closely with the Agronomy Assistant Superintendents, Senior Assistant Superintendents, and Golf Course Superintendents. You will gain experience in irrigation management, applying pesticides and fertilizers, and growing your leadership skills.
Based on performance and program completion, Interns will be eligible to advance into the Assistant Golf Course Superintendent role upon their return to Desert Mountain post school graduation.

The ideal candidate will be a team player with a great attitude, strong work ethic, and passion for learning and growing.
This is a paid internship at $21 an hour and must be recognized by intern’s collegiate institution as academic credit towards chosen degree in Turfgrass Management or Plant Sciences.
This is a full-time internship which entails 32-40 hours per week for 12 weeks.
Must be enrolled in an accredited 2- or 4-year Turfgrass Management or Plant Sciences Program.
Furnished teammate housing is available upon request.
Prior golf course experience is a plus.
